导读:
MySQL是一款非常流行的关系型数据库管理系统,但是在小内存服务器上运行时会存在一些问题 。本文将为大家介绍一些优化MySQL在小内存服务器上运行的方法,帮助您更好地利用资源 , 提升性能 。
1. 调整缓冲区大小
在小内存服务器上,需要合理调整MySQL的缓冲区大小,以避免内存不足导致系统崩溃 。可以通过修改my.cnf文件中的参数进行设置,如将innodb_buffer_pool_size、key_buffer_size等设为较小的值 。
2. 禁用不必要的功能
MySQL自带了许多功能,但并不是所有功能都适用于小内存服务器 。禁用不必要的功能可以减少内存使用,提高性能 。比如禁用查询缓存、二进制日志等 。
3. 优化查询语句
查询语句的优化也可以提升MySQL在小内存服务器上的性能 。可以通过合理设计表结构、创建索引、避免使用子查询等方式来进行优化 。
4. 定期清理无用数据
定期清理无用数据可以释放内存空间 , 提高MySQL的稳定性和性能 。可以使用DELETE或TRUNCATE命令来清理无用数据,同时也可以开启自动清理机制 。
总结:
【mysql 内存优化 mysql小内存方案】在小内存服务器上运行MySQL需要注意合理使用资源,避免内存不足导致系统崩溃 。通过调整缓冲区大小、禁用不必要的功能、优化查询语句和定期清理无用数据等方式可以提升MySQL在小内存服务器上的性能和稳定性 。